- Rider Information & Responsibility:
2.1 Our maximum weight limit is 15.75 stone (220lb/100kg). If you or any member of your group are over the weight limit then please get in touch and let us know your height, weight and level of experience prior to booking and we will establish if there is a larger horse that may be suitable for you.
2.2 Guests are required to disclose accurate information about their previous horse riding experience in their correspondence with BEI and in their rider profile form. The minimum required riding level for our advanced coastal rides is intermediate, specifically in an English saddle. We define intermediate riders as those confident and capable of controlling a forward going, fit horse in all paces in varied terrain and beaches, have a firm balanced seat and be able to ride for at least 4.5 hours per day. Please note that our rides can be tailored to suit riders desired pace however riders must be able to demonstrate the ability to control a forward horse while having a firm balanced seat in order to pass the assessment.
2.3 As a riding school and trekking center, we do offer a wide range of beginner friendly rides. Beginner riders or any riders who are unable for any reason to take part in the advanced rides can be accommodated with alternative options suitable for their level of competence.
2.4 Riders taking part in a package with a coastal riding element will be assessed for their riding ability prior to the ride’s departure. Bespoke Equestrian Ireland reserves the right to exclude any rider from a trek should they be deemed to be incapable of riding safely on the ride they have booked, to pose a risk to themselves, to their horse or other members of the group. Should this occur, Bespoke Equestrian Ireland will try to arrange an alternate ride for the rider, as outlined in Section 7 but this is not guaranteed and may be subject to additional charges.
2.5 We also reserve the right to change advertised riding locations for circumstances beyond our control such as adverse weather conditions, ground condition, tide patterns, road works, construction, public events, where we feel that riding at a certain area at a certain time of the year may put riders and the public at risk or for any other reason.
2.6 We reserve the right to refuse riding or other activities to those who management or leaders deem to exhibit behaviour that they believe will result in risk to themselves, others, staff or the horses. No refund will be available if a cancellation of the trip or exclusion from any or all activities is required due to this.
